Kelly Services (NASDAQ:KELYB) Stock Price Down 9.1% – Should You Sell?

Kelly Services, Inc. (NASDAQ:KELYBGet Free Report)’s share price was down 9.1% on Friday . The stock traded as low as $23.46 and last traded at $21.02. Approximately 262 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, a decline of 99% from the average session volume of 30,345 shares. The stock had previously closed at $23.13.

Kelly Services Stock Performance

The stock’s 50-day simple moving average is $21.13 and its 200-day simple moving average is $17.46. The stock has a market cap of $728.76 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-2.77 and a beta of 0.82. The company has a current ratio of 1.59, a quick ratio of 1.59 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.13.

Kelly Services (NASDAQ:KELYBG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, August 6th. The business services provider reported $0.37 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.18 by $0.19. The company had revenue of $1.04 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.01 billion. Kelly Services had a negative net margin of 6.44% and a positive return on equity of 3.07%.

Kelly Services Announces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, September 2nd.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, August 19th will be issued a $0.075 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, August 19th. This represents a $0.30 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.4%. Kelly Services’s payout ratio is currently -3.95%.

About Kelly Services

Kelly Services, Inc engages in staffing and workforce solutions. It operates through the following segments: Americas Staffing, Global Talent Solutions, and International Staffing. The Americas Staffing segment delivers temporary staffing, as well as direct-hire placement services, in a number of specialty staffing services, including office, education, marketing, electronic assembly, light industrial, science, engineering, and information technology in United States, Puerto Rico, Canada, Mexico and Brazil.
